CIK/NK细胞4周培养过程中的CD27、CD28的表达及其意义
摘要
AIM: To investigate the changes of CD27 and CD28 expression on cytokine-induced killer (CIK) cells and natural killer (NK) cells during cultivation. METHODS: The mononuclear cells were treated with interleukin-12 (IL-2), IL-7, IL-15, stem cell factor and FLT3 ligand for four weeks. The CD27 and CD28 expression on CD3(superscript +) CD56(superscript +) CIK cells and CD3(superscript -) CD56(superscript +) NK cells were examined by flow cytometric analysis every week during four-week cultivation. RESULTS: The expression of CD27 on CIK and NK cells two weeks after cultivation reached the peak value at (44.57±4.07) % and (51.02±5.20)%, respectively. Then, their expression declined gradually to about 30% in the fourth week. The expression of CD28 on CIK and NK cells reached the peak at the third and the second week, the values were (4.40±0.66)% and (45.14±3.58)%, respectively, decreased rapidly and then were almost completely lost at the fourth week. CONCLUSION: According to the changes of expressions of CD27 and CD28 on CIK/NK cells, optimal harvest time of cultured CIK/NK cells should be at the third week of cultivation.
